vue…什么意思
-
Vue是一种前端开发框架,用于构建用户界面。它是一种轻量级的JavaScript框架,由Evan You创建并维护。Vue的官方网站是https://vuejs.org/ 。
Vue以其简洁易用的特点受到前端开发者的青睐。它采用了组件化的开发方式,通过将应用程序拆分成多个可复用的组件来构建用户界面。每个组件都有自己的HTML模板、JavaScript代码和CSS样式,可以独立开发和测试,让开发者更加高效地进行团队协作和维护。
Vue具有响应式的数据绑定,即当数据发生变化时,相关的界面会自动更新。这种响应式的特性使得开发者无需手动操作DOM来更新界面,大大简化了开发过程。
此外,Vue还提供了许多强大的功能,如组件化、路由管理、状态管理、动画效果、服务端渲染等。它不仅适用于创建单页应用程序(SPA),还可以与其他框架或库进行整合,以满足各种需求。
总而言之,Vue是一种快速、灵活且易于学习的前端开发框架,通过组件化和响应式数据绑定等特性,帮助开发者构建交互性强、性能优异的现代Web应用程序。1年前 -
Vue是一种用于构建用户界面的JavaScript框架,也被称为Vue.js。它是一种轻量级的框架,用于创建单页面应用程序(SPA)和响应式的用户界面。以下是关于Vue的一些重要特点和含义:
-
数据驱动:Vue使用了一种称为数据驱动的机制,它允许开发人员以声明式的方式将数据与DOM元素进行绑定。当数据发生变化时,Vue会自动更新相关的DOM元素,从而实现了数据和视图的同步。
-
组件化开发:Vue鼓励开发人员将应用程序拆分成多个可复用的组件,每个组件都包含了自己的HTML模板、CSS样式和JavaScript逻辑。这使得开发人员可以更加模块化和组织化地构建应用程序,并且可以方便地复用和维护组件。
-
虚拟DOM:Vue使用了一种称为虚拟DOM的机制,它可以在内存中创建一个轻量级的虚拟表示,以提高DOM操作的性能。当数据发生变化时,Vue会比对虚拟DOM和真实DOM的差异,并且只更新需要变化的部分,从而减少了不必要的DOM操作,提高了性能。
-
指令:Vue提供了许多内置的指令,例如v-bind、v-if、v-for等,用于简化和控制DOM元素的行为和状态。这些指令使得开发人员可以轻松地操作DOM和处理用户交互。
-
生态系统:Vue拥有庞大且活跃的生态系统,有许多第三方插件和库可以与Vue一起使用,以扩展其功能和能力。例如,Vue Router提供了路由功能,Vuex提供了状态管理功能,Axios提供了HTTP请求功能等。
总之,Vue是一种现代化的JavaScript框架,它的目标是使开发者能够更快速、简单和高效地构建用户界面。它的简洁性、易学性和灵活性使其成为了一个受欢迎的选择,广泛应用于前端开发和移动应用开发中。
1年前 -
-
Vue是一种用于构建用户界面的JavaScript框架。它是一种渐进式的框架,可以通过组合各种易于使用的库和工具,创建灵活且高效的单页面应用程序(SPA)。
Vue提供了一套简洁、灵活和高效的API,使开发者能够更轻松地构建交互式的用户界面。Vue的核心库只关注视图层的渲染和数据绑定,使开发者能够更专注于业务逻辑的实现。它与现有的项目或库可以很好地集成,也可以作为新项目的基础。
以下是使用Vue构建用户界面的常见步骤和操作流程:
-
引入Vue:在HTML文件中引入Vue的脚本文件,或者使用npm安装Vue并通过import语句引入。
-
创建Vue实例:使用new关键字创建一个Vue实例,将其挂载到一个HTML元素上。可以在创建实例时传入一个选项对象,包含各种配置参数。
-
模板:在Vue实例的选项对象中,定义一个模板字符串,用于描述渲染的HTML结构。模板字符串中可以使用Vue的模板语法,可以插入变量、表达式和指令。
-
数据绑定:在Vue实例的选项对象中,定义一个data属性,将需要在模板中使用的数据添加到data对象中。在模板中使用双花括号{{}}插入数据,或者使用指令将数据与DOM元素进行绑定。
-
方法和事件处理:在Vue实例的选项对象中,定义一个methods属性,将需要在模板中调用的方法添加到methods对象中。可以在模板中使用v-on指令监听DOM事件,并调用Vue实例中的方法。
-
计算属性:在Vue实例的选项对象中,定义一个computed属性,将需要根据其他数据动态计算的属性添加到computed对象中。计算属性的值会根据依赖的数据自动更新。
-
生命周期钩子:Vue提供了一些生命周期钩子函数,可以在实例的不同阶段执行特定的操作。可以在选项对象中定义这些钩子函数,比如created、mounted等。
-
组件:Vue可以将页面划分为多个组件,每个组件可以有自己的模板、数据和方法。可以使用Vue.component方法定义全局组件,或者在Vue实例的选项对象中定义局部组件。
-
路由:Vue提供了vue-router库,用于实现路由功能。可以在Vue实例的选项对象中配置路由,定义不同路径对应的组件。
-
状态管理:Vue提供了vuex库,用于管理应用程序的状态。可以在Vue实例的选项对象中配置vuex,定义状态、mutations和actions。
-
构建和部署:完成开发后,使用Vue提供的构建工具(如vue-cli)将Vue应用程序打包成静态文件,并将其部署到服务器上。
总结:Vue是一种灵活且高效的JavaScript框架,可以帮助开发者构建交互式的用户界面。通过引入Vue、创建Vue实例、编写模板和数据绑定、定义方法和事件处理、使用计算属性、使用生命周期钩子、拆分为组件、配置路由和状态管理等步骤,我们可以使用Vue来开发功能丰富且易于维护的单页面应用程序。
1年前 -